首页主机资讯Debian PgAdmin的日志文件在哪里查看

Debian PgAdmin的日志文件在哪里查看

时间2025-10-01 21:33:05发布访客分类主机资讯浏览930
导读:Debian系统中pgAdmin日志文件的常见位置及查看方法 一、日志文件的常见位置 pgAdmin在Debian系统中的日志文件路径主要取决于安装方式(系统服务或用户级安装),常见路径如下: 系统级默认路径:若pgAdmin以系统服务(...

Debian系统中pgAdmin日志文件的常见位置及查看方法

一、日志文件的常见位置

pgAdmin在Debian系统中的日志文件路径主要取决于安装方式(系统服务或用户级安装),常见路径如下:

  1. 系统级默认路径:若pgAdmin以系统服务(如pgadmin4)运行,日志通常存储在/var/log/pgadmin/目录下,文件名多为pgadmin.logpgadmin4.log
  2. 用户级默认路径:若以普通用户身份安装(如通过pip或桌面应用),日志可能位于用户主目录的.pgadmin子目录中,路径为/home/用户名/.pgadmin/log/,文件名为pgadmin.log
  3. 配置文件指定路径:pgAdmin的日志路径可通过配置文件(如pgadmin4.conf)中的LogPath选项自定义。需通过find ~ -name pgadmin4.conf 2> /dev/null命令定位配置文件,再查看LogPath的值。

二、常用查看方法

1. 命令行工具(推荐)

  • 查看完整日志:使用cat命令输出日志全部内容(适用于小文件),例如:
    cat /var/log/pgadmin/pgadmin.log
  • 实时监控日志:使用tail -f命令实时显示日志新增内容(适用于调试),例如:
    tail -f /var/log/pgadmin/pgadmin.log
  • 过滤关键信息:使用grep命令筛选特定关键字(如“error”),例如:
    grep "error" /var/log/pgadmin/pgadmin.log
  • 分页查看日志:使用less命令分页浏览日志(支持上下翻页和搜索),例如:
    less /var/log/pgadmin/pgadmin.log
  • 通过journalctl查看服务日志:若pgAdmin以系统服务运行,可使用journalctl命令查看服务关联日志,例如:
    journalctl -u pgadmin4

2. 图形界面工具(可选)

  • pgAdmin自身界面:若通过图形界面安装并运行pgAdmin,登录后可在“文件”菜单或“工具”选项中查找“日志查看器”,直接查看当前会话或历史日志。
  • psql工具:通过PostgreSQL命令行工具psql连接到数据库,使用\l命令列出所有数据库,找到pgAdmin使用的数据库并登录,再查询相关日志表(需提前配置日志存储表)。

注意事项

  • 若上述路径不存在,需检查pgAdmin的安装方式(如是否通过Docker运行)或配置文件中的自定义路径。
  • 系统级日志文件可能需要sudo权限才能访问,例如:
    sudo cat /var/log/pgadmin/pgadmin.log
  • 日志文件可能包含敏感信息(如数据库密码),请妥善保管访问权限。

声明:本文内容由网友自发贡献,本站不承担相应法律责任。对本内容有异议或投诉,请联系2913721942#qq.com核实处理,我们将尽快回复您,谢谢合作!


若转载请注明出处: Debian PgAdmin的日志文件在哪里查看
本文地址: https://pptw.com/jishu/716257.html
如何通过Debian PgAdmin进行数据库迁移 如何自定义Debian PgAdmin的主题颜色

游客 回复需填写必要信息